Abstract

The present invention relates to the field of mathematical ciphers, specifically a mathematical cipher game experience device, comprising a main frame, a code embedding device, a code display device and a code display block, the code display device is located on the front side of the main frame, and the The code display blocks are located on the front and rear sides of the main frame; the code embedding device includes an engraved code plate, a runner, a rotating plate, a rotating column and a No. 2 magnet; the code display device includes a code display grid body, a block grid, Rodless cylinder, support plate, block transport screw, block transport motor, screw seat, column rod and electromagnet. The invention can let students experience the fun of cracking passwords, and can automatically display the cracked password results in order. The whole device has changed the traditional way of cracking and displaying passwords with computers, and adopts a combination of manual and mechanical methods. , allowing students to participate in the process of password cracking, but also to experience the mystery of the machine and the fun of innovation, making students more motivated to learn.

technical field [0001] The invention relates to the field of mathematical ciphers, in particular to a mathematical cipher game experience device. Background technique [0002] In the Olympiad of mathematics, there is an interesting hands-on problem about mathematical ciphers. The specific operation steps of this problem are: write a "password" on a piece of paper. If you want to translate it, you can copy the words in the picture on graph paper (such as small script books, etc., the grid must be square), and then draw the frame of another picture (use the same graph paper), Dig out a part and cover it on the picture with words. At this time, you can read nine coherent words from left to right and from top to bottom in the square hole that was dug out. After reading these nine characters, turn the paper frame 90° clockwise and continue reading. Turn 90° after reading, read all 36 characters, and you will understand the meaning of this "password".
